§ 31.01 LEGAL DEFENSE FOR ACCUSED CITY OFFICER, EMPLOYEE, OR VOLUNTEER.
   The city shall furnish a legal defense for any city officer (including elected officials), employee, volunteer firefighter or rescue squad member to any civil action filed against such person under the following conditions:
   (A)   That the circumstances alleged in the civil action occurred in the course of or arose from the employment or official position of such person with the city;
   (B)   That the city officer, employee, volunteer firefighter or rescue squad member was employed by the city or acting in such capacity for the city, at the time such circumstances are alleged to have occurred.
